Newpipe, an YouTube client, which is:
ad free
lightweight
useful, it allows downloading videos, music, and playing them when screen is locked
usable without account
multi-platform, it can also serve as client for the PeerTube, Bandcamp, SoundCloud

Maybe there is other I2P tracker, which accepts clearnet trackers. But even if you use Postman, I think you can still seed on clearnet, you would be discoverable by DHT.


It needs to have I2P trackers, most popular one is http://tracker2.postman.i2p/announce.php, and it doesn’t accept clearnet trackers. Once you download and configure I2P, seeding should be easy, because there is a torrent client included in the install.
